Creating Projects in SAP Web IDE

SAP Web IDE has many great features that help developers be more productive.

One of these features is the creation of new projects from templates. We often hear customers say how much they love this feature that helps them get an easy start with new projects.

We have recently made a change in the new project wizard to simplify the process even more.

You can now choose the runtime environment for the project you want to create and get a filtered list of templates that match the chosen environment.

In addition, you can now create SAP Fiori applications for Cloud Foundry in one single step, whereas before you had to first create an MTA application and then, after the project was created, you would add an HTML5 module to it.

Now, you simply need to create a new application for the Cloud Foundry environment, filter to see SAP Fiori applications, and choose one of the available templates.

You will notice the module is created as part of your project.
